A woman has died after her car hit a tree in Brant County today. Police say the crash happened on Highway 53 west of Middletownline Road. It happened just after 2:30 this afternoon, police say for some reason the woman's 2008 Nissan left the roadway, striking a tree. She was pronounced dead at the scene. Police will not be releasing her name until her family have been notified. Highway 53 between Middletownline Road and Lawrence Road, will be closed for several hours for investigation.
